Differences

Reasons to consider the Intel HD Graphics 5600

  • Videocard is newer: launch date 5 year(s) 6 month(s) later
  • A newer manufacturing process allows for a more powerful, yet cooler running videocard: 14 nm vs 55 nm
  • Around 67% lower typical power consumption: 15 Watt vs 25 Watt
  • 15.2x better performance in PassMark - G3D Mark: 1869 vs 123
  • 4.3x better performance in GFXBench 4.0 - T-Rex (Frames): 3330 vs 782
  • 4.3x better performance in GFXBench 4.0 - T-Rex (Fps): 3330 vs 782

Reasons to consider the ATI Radeon HD 4250

  • Around 98% higher core clock speed: 594 MHz vs 300 MHz
  • Around 67% higher pipelines: 40 vs 24
  • Around 2% better performance in PassMark - G2D Mark: 408 vs 401
